Chandigarh Chapter meets Online to discuss Yoga Promotion 

A meeting of IYA Chandigarh Chapter was held on­line on August 25, 2020. It was presided over by Dr. Jaideep Arya ji, Joint Secretary, IYA and Regional Coordinator, North Region, IYA.

The meeting started with welcome address by Shri Navin Phulera, Chairman of the Chandigarh Chapter. Thereafter, Dr. Jaideep Arya ji congratulated all for the grand success of the Webinar on the importance and role of yoga during Corona period.

He also stressed upon the feasibility of making at least 25 more members shortly, out of which one member should be an expert under the category of fee of .1000/-, and one member should be a per­manent member liable to pay life membership fee of .10,000/- and other 23 members may be of ordinary category. All present supported the idea whole heart­edly. He also emphasized upon making other such programs for bringing the IYA to limelight.

Further, discussions were held where everyone pres­ent from the Chandigarh UT Chapter participated. On the suggestion of Smt.Krishna Goyal, Vice Chairper­son to hold another Webinar on the Teachers day, views of all the members were invited. Dr Akshay Anand, Vice Chairperson suggested preparing Yoga related program with the participation of children to bring yoga awareness to them to be organised by IYA Chandigarh Chapter along with Yoga Scholars.

Dr. Meena Shah, Joint Secretary suggested to honour some teachers also who are lending hand in the advancement of Yoga. Shri Navin Phulera made a committee comprising of Dr. Akshay Anand, Dr. Roshan Lal, Joint Secretary, Smt. Krishna Goyal and Shri Vinit Joshi, Vice Chair­person and Smt.Sudha Rana, Treaurer for plan­ning the program.
